#523030 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#523030 is composed of 32.2% red, 18.8%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.5% magenta, 41.5%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 26.2% and a lightness of 25.5%. #523030 color hex could be obtained by blending #a46060 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#523030 color description : Very dark desaturated red.

#523030 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#523030 has RGB values of R:82, G:48,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.41,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 5386288.

Shades and Tints of #523030

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080505 is the darkest color, while #fcfaf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#523030

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#433f3f is the less saturated color, while #7f0303 is the most saturated one.
